Exploring Duplex Board Manufacturing Process and Suppliers
Duplex board, a versatile and sustainable material, plays a crucial role in packaging and printing industries. Its manufacturing process involves several intricate steps, ensuring high quality and performance. Understanding this process is essential for businesses looking to source duplex board from reliable suppliers.
The manufacturing of duplex board typically begins with the collection of raw materials. Recycled paper and wood pulp are the primary components used to produce high-quality duplex boards. These materials are carefully processed to remove impurities, ensuring a clean and appropriate base for further production.
Once the raw materials are prepared, they undergo pulping. In this stage, the paper fibers are mixed with water and chemicals to break them down. This mixture is then subjected to refining, where the fibers are beaten and blended to achieve the desired consistency. The pulp is then screened and cleaned to eliminate any remaining contaminants, ensuring a smooth and uniform product.
The next step in the manufacturing process is forming the board. The refined pulp is fed into a paper-making machine, where it is spread onto a moving wire mesh. Here, water is removed through vacuum suction and pressing, allowing the fibers to bond together and form a flat sheet. This sheet is then dried using heated rollers to reduce moisture content and enhance durability.
After drying, the duplex board undergoes coating and finishing processes. A layer of clay or other materials is applied to one or both sides of the board to enhance printability and surface smoothness. The coated board is then cut into desired sizes and quality-checked to meet industry standards.
